期刊简介

《Etransportation》是由Elsevier出版社于2019年创办的英文国际期刊(ISSN: 2590-1168),该期刊长期致力于能源与燃料领域的创新研究,主要研究方向为Engineering-Automotive Engineering。作为SCIE收录期刊(JCR分区 Q1,中科院 1区),本刊采用OA未开放获取模式(OA占比%),以发表能源与燃料领域等方向的原创性研究为核心(研究类文章占比95.89%%)。凭借严格的同行评审与高效编辑流程,期刊年载文量精选控制在73篇,确保学术质量与前沿性。成果覆盖Web of Science、Scopus等国际权威数据库,为学者提供推动工程技术领域高水平交流平台。
